‘Farewell party organized for outgoing Commissioner Secretary’, Govt maintains silence

Srinagar, April 30 (KINS):  Authorities have maintained silence after a farewell party was organized for outgoing Commissioner Secretary in violation of lockdown norms.

There is complete ban on any social, political or religious gathering to contain the COVID-19. However, throwing rules to the wind, a farewell party, attended by many senior government officials, was organized for the outgoing Commissioner Secretary.

Sources told news agency KINS that the party was held on Wednesday evening at guest house of Roads and Buildings Department Gandhi Nagar Jammu.

“There was no social distancing. The party was attended by many officials. Multiple dishes were served,” an official said.

The official said guest house was opened on Wednesday only for the farewell party. “Authorities have maintained silence how the party was allowed when there is complete ban on any such gathering,” the official added.

A video of the party has also gone viral where many officials who attended the party are seen fleeing when media persons reached there. In the video, waiters are seen ferrying plates with left over of multiple dishes. Some official are seen sneaking out from the backdoors to ensure they are not caught on camera. Even bouquets and gift packs are seen lying in main room of the guest house.

One of the participants in the party is seen saying, “We had come to see the outgoing Commissioner Secretary.”  The outgoing Commissioner Secretary was seen running towards his official car Honda City to give slip to the media persons.

Governments in various states have initiated criminal proceedings against those who attended any party.

Meanwhile, authorities are maintaining silence whether there will be any action against the violators. Several top officials refused to comment on the issue. 

When KINS asked Advisor to Lieutenant Governor Rajiv Rai Bhatnagar he dropped the call. Later he did not receive repeated calls.KINS)
